summaryrefslogtreecommitdiff
path: root/libraries/UFconfig/autotoolize.diff
diff options
context:
space:
mode:
authorKyle Guinn <elyk03@gmail.com>2011-05-31 22:00:35 -0400
committerRobby Workman <rworkman@slackbuilds.org>2011-06-13 01:33:38 -0400
commitaa5c82686ee9b43ebf0df5abf3cf92486f8a15b3 (patch)
tree3a30441f91c7e9c66aafbf1857e26f61521638bf /libraries/UFconfig/autotoolize.diff
parentb2506349f11e4837c02ddf31ee38ff3c7c439f8a (diff)
downloadslackbuilds-aa5c82686ee9b43ebf0df5abf3cf92486f8a15b3.tar.gz
libraries/UFconfig: Updated for version 3.6.1.
Signed-off-by: dsomero <xgizzmo@slackbuilds.org>
Diffstat (limited to 'libraries/UFconfig/autotoolize.diff')
-rw-r--r--libraries/UFconfig/autotoolize.diff35
1 files changed, 29 insertions, 6 deletions
diff --git a/libraries/UFconfig/autotoolize.diff b/libraries/UFconfig/autotoolize.diff
index d892f083ed..b680b982af 100644
--- a/libraries/UFconfig/autotoolize.diff
+++ b/libraries/UFconfig/autotoolize.diff
@@ -2,23 +2,30 @@ diff --git a/Makefile.am b/Makefile.am
new file mode 100644
--- /dev/null
+++ b/Makefile.am
-@@ -0,0 +1,9 @@
+@@ -0,0 +1,16 @@
+SUBDIRS = xerbla
+
+EXTRA_DIST = README.txt
+
-+include_HEADERS = UFconfig.h
++# Octave doesn't find UFconfig.h if it's placed in a non-default search path.
++# Don't put it in a subdirectory for now. Update ufconfig.pc.in if this changes.
++#pkgincludedir = $(includedir)/ufconfig
++pkgincludedir = $(includedir)
++pkginclude_HEADERS = UFconfig.h
++
++pkgconfigdir = $(libdir)/pkgconfig
++pkgconfig_DATA = ufconfig.pc
+
+lib_LTLIBRARIES = libufconfig.la
+libufconfig_la_SOURCES = UFconfig.c
-+libufconfig_la_LDFLAGS = -no-undefined -version-info 8:0:5
++libufconfig_la_LDFLAGS = -no-undefined -version-info 9:1:6
diff --git a/configure.ac b/configure.ac
new file mode 100644
--- /dev/null
+++ b/configure.ac
-@@ -0,0 +1,21 @@
-+AC_PREREQ([2.65])
-+AC_INIT([UFconfig], [3.5.0], [davis@cise.ufl.edu])
+@@ -0,0 +1,22 @@
++AC_PREREQ([2.68])
++AC_INIT([UFconfig],[3.6.1],[davis@cise.ufl.edu])
+AC_CONFIG_SRCDIR([UFconfig.c])
+AC_CONFIG_HEADER([config.h])
+AM_INIT_AUTOMAKE([foreign])
@@ -35,9 +42,25 @@ new file mode 100644
+AC_FUNC_MALLOC
+
+AC_CONFIG_FILES([
++ ufconfig.pc
+ Makefile
+ xerbla/Makefile])
+AC_OUTPUT
+diff --git a/ufconfig.pc.in b/ufconfig.pc.in
+new file mode 100644
+--- /dev/null
++++ b/ufconfig.pc.in
+@@ -0,0 +1,10 @@
++prefix=@prefix@
++exec_prefix=@exec_prefix@
++libdir=@libdir@
++includedir=@includedir@
++
++Name: @PACKAGE_NAME@
++Description: SuiteSparse common library
++Version: @PACKAGE_VERSION@
++Libs: -L${libdir} -lufconfig
++Cflags: -I${includedir}
diff --git a/xerbla/Makefile.am b/xerbla/Makefile.am
new file mode 100644
--- /dev/null